Disabled artists honored in the 2013 Enable Prize awards

The awards ceremony for the 2013 Enable Prize, an art competition for disabled people, was held in Taipei on Oct. 21, with more than 100 winners and guests attending the event.


Organized by the National Changhua Living Arts Center and held at the NTUH International Convention Center, the annual competition aims to help people learn more about the inner world of disabled people.


A total of 39 winners were selected from 1,606 participants around Taiwan, with the quality of the works exceeding that of previous years. The results of the 2013 competition can now be viewed online at: www.enableprize2013.tw.


This year the theme of the contest was "My Dream,” and the contestants were divided into two divisions - student/college student and adult - for the picture book category and literature category. The contest awarded a total of up to NT$ 1 million (US$ 33,980) in prize money, in the hope of encouraging more disabled people to share their dreams and originality through words and paintings.
